Output 91fc62086a165aefdc8da0e9f82d8a5c1e39efb21a2f4a1806a31c4bb540cf05:1

value
58818819
script pubkey
OP_0 OP_PUSHBYTES_20 3b043236af459685789a61104cd5bb4cc91d0c70
address
bc1q8vzryd40gktg27y6vygye4dmfny36rrsgp0nln
transaction
91fc62086a165aefdc8da0e9f82d8a5c1e39efb21a2f4a1806a31c4bb540cf05
spent
true